to illustrate - to show, to stand out - to be much better than other similar people or things, to remind - to make someone remember something, to introduce - to make (someone) known by name to another in person, especially formally., to rebrand - to change the corporate image of a company or organization, to merge (with) - to join together, or to be joined together, to make a larger company, organization, department, etc., to sum up - to give the main information in a short statement at the end, to differentiate - to distinguish, to squander - to waste, to gauge - to judge how people feel about something or what they are likely to do, to slip under somebody's radar - to not be noticed by someone, to be a hit with - 1-to be popular with 2-to be liked by somebody (in a romantic way), a competition - a situation in which someone is trying to win something or be more successful than someone else, a competitor - a person, team, or company that is competing against others, misleading - likely to make someone believe something that is not true, entrepreneur - someone who starts a new business or arranges business deals in order to make money, digital marketplace - an online store where customers can go to find and purchase digital products,
